Farm Monitor | From Freeze to Feast: Georgia Peach Orchards Rebound with Bumper Crop in 2024! @FarmMonitor | Uploaded 3 months ago | Updated 14 hours ago
After losing 90 percent of their crop last season, growers are in for a treat this year. Join us as we visit Pearson Farms and speak with Al Pearson and County Extension Coordinator, Jeff Cook about this year's remarkable peach crop. Learn how favorable weather conditions, ample chill hours during the winter, and a perfect spring have set the stage for a bumper crop.
